Safety Instrumented System Market Expansion Fueled by Stringent Compliance Requirements
The global Safety Instrumented System (SIS) Market is witnessing robust growth as industries worldwide intensify efforts to improve operational safety, minimize risks, and comply with increasingly stringent regulatory frameworks. According to the latest market analysis, the global safety instrumented system market was valued at USD 5.06 billion in 2025 and is projected to grow from USD 5.35 billion in 2026 to USD 8.4 billion by 2034, registering a CAGR of 5.8% during the forecast period (2026–2034).
Safety Instrumented Systems have become indispensable across industries such as oil & gas, chemicals, petrochemicals, power generation, pharmaceuticals, and food & beverage manufacturing. These systems are designed to detect hazardous operating conditions and automatically initiate corrective actions or emergency shutdown procedures, thereby protecting personnel, assets, communities, and the environment from catastrophic incidents.

Increasing Regulatory Environment Fuels Market Expansion
One of the primary growth drivers for the Safety Instrumented System market is the growing emphasis on industrial safety regulations and compliance requirements. Regulatory authorities and industry organizations continue to mandate rigorous safety measures for hazardous industrial operations.
Standards such as ANSI/ISA 84 have established comprehensive requirements governing the design, installation, operation, and maintenance of SIS deployments. Regulatory agencies, including OSHA and the EPA, increasingly require organizations to conduct process hazard analyses and implement safety mechanisms capable of preventing industrial accidents, environmental contamination, and operational disruptions.
As insurance providers and regulatory bodies place greater scrutiny on industrial facilities, organizations are investing heavily in advanced SIS solutions to achieve compliance while improving plant reliability and workforce safety.
Operational Complexity and Maintenance Costs Remain Key Challenges
Despite strong growth prospects, the market faces challenges related to implementation complexity and ongoing maintenance requirements. Deploying a comprehensive SIS architecture requires significant collaboration among technology providers, plant operators, system integrators, and regulatory stakeholders.
The high upfront capital investment associated with procurement, installation, and validation of safety systems can create barriers for smaller organizations. Additionally, maintaining sophisticated safety infrastructures requires specialized expertise, periodic testing, and continuous upgrades, contributing to elevated lifecycle costs.
Industrial Internet of Things (IIoT) Creates New Growth Opportunities
The rapid adoption of Industrial Internet of Things (IIoT) technologies is creating substantial opportunities for market expansion. Modern SIS solutions increasingly integrate with connected sensors, predictive analytics platforms, and real-time monitoring technologies, enabling enhanced visibility into equipment health and operational performance.
IIoT-enabled safety systems provide manufacturers with proactive insights, helping identify potential failures before they occur while improving asset utilization and reducing downtime. The ongoing Industry 4.0 transformation, coupled with rising demand for intelligent automation and digital safety solutions, is expected to accelerate market growth over the coming decade.

Segment Highlights
By application, Emergency Shutdown Systems (ESS) are expected to account for the largest market share due to their critical role in preventing industrial accidents and minimizing operational risks. Fire & Gas Monitoring and Control (F&GC) systems continue to witness strong adoption as organizations prioritize comprehensive hazard detection and response capabilities.
By end-user, the Chemicals & Petrochemicals segment is projected to dominate the market, driven by the industry's complex processes and stringent safety requirements. The Power Generation sector is anticipated to remain a significant contributor as operators increasingly adopt predictive maintenance and safety automation technologies.
